Rekeying locks

Rekeying your locks is a low-cost way to increase their security. Rekeying involves changing the pins of the lock's cylinder to allow the new key to unlock the lock. It's often cheaper than replacing the lock completely. It's also an excellent idea to rekey your locks after an attack if the burglar succeeded in breaking into your home.

Most of us don't pay much attention to our lock security however it's crucial to ensure that your property is secure at all times. It is especially important if you are away from your office or home, and more so if there's already been a break-in. One of the most effective ways to prevent a break-in is to change the locks. Locksmiths are able to easily carry out rekeying.

The first step is to remove the lock key that was previously used. This is simple for deadbolts. But, for knobs and handles, you will need to use the tool included in the rekeying kit. It will lift the handle until you can see the clip, which lets the cylinder to slide out the lock. The rekey kit has tools that will help you remove the cylinder from the door and replace the pins.

Rekeying won't affect the overall strength of your lock, however it can affect the speed at which you can open it. It's also less expensive than replacing the entire lock, and the option of rekeying is great for homeowners and small business owners.

Rekeying your locks isn't a guarantee, but it's an excellent beginning to improve your lock security. If you're concerned about a burglary it's a good idea to think about changing your locks. It's a great investment that will bring peace of mind and protect your belongings.

Auto locksmiths may be able to duplicate keys that you already own, but they may not. Certain modern vehicles use sidewinder key-cutting equipment which can only be duplicated with specialist equipment provided by a professional. Key duplication can be time-consuming and expensive. The possession of spare keys is a wise investment that will help you save money and stress in the future.

Many hardware stores, locksmiths and even some auto businesses offer cutting of car keys. You'll be required to provide your original car locksmiths near milton keynes key to the service as a model. This is required so that the service can create a new key with the appropriate cut and grooves. If your vehicle has a transponder chip, you'll need to provide the key code for your specific model.

In contrast to traditional keys, smart keys and transponder chips use microchip technology to connect with the vehicle's computer system. This lets you lock and unlock your car remotely and also start your engine and lock it. These keys are more difficult to heat wire and are designed to make your car less attractive to thieves. Broken key extraction

A car locksmith has a lot of experience removing damaged keys. They can do it fast and with minimal damage to the lock mechanism. You can also obtain a duplicate key at an affordable price. Over time the wear and wear and tear of keys for cars can cause them to break within the lock cylinder. This happens when the metal begins to corrode and weakens over time. In some cases keys snap while being turned. This can be frustrating, especially if it happens on the way home after an exhausting day at work or running around for errands.

While it is possible to remove a broken key by yourself, the most effective method is determined by the situation and the tools you have at hand. Always work in a well-lit environment and avoid using too much force. It is also a good idea to apply a lubrication spray to the lock. This will decrease friction, making it easier to take off a broken piece.

If the broken portion of the key is visible you can grab it using needle-nosed plier and pull it out. This method is most effective if the crack is near the end of the lock. If it's further away, you might need to use a pair of tweezers. In some cases it is useful in locating the damaged part of the key in the lock.

You can also make use of a bobbypin or paperclip to get rid of the broken lock. These can be bent into a pick shape in order to secure the lock. This is especially helpful for keys that are broken and is flush with the lock. It is crucial to be careful not to push the damaged part further into the lock by accident.

If these methods don't work, contact a local car locksmith. A professional locksmith will have a variety of key extractor tools and is more efficient than DIY methods. The process can take anywhere from a couple of minutes to an entire hour, based on the complexity of the damaged key.
